Exercise- Heat Production
During physical activity heat production by exercise can to some extent substitute for heat generated by shivering. However, exercise also tends to facilitate heat loss by degrading body insulation. Therefore, relative significance of exercise in thermoregulation of birds and mammals is not very clear.
